Deepwater Port License Application: SPOT Terminal Services LLC
Document Number: 2021-23016
Type: Notice
Date: 2021-10-29
Agency: Maritime Administration, Department of Transportation
The Maritime Administration (MARAD) and the U.S. Coast Guard (USCG) announce the availability of the Supplemental Draft Environmental Impact Statement (SDEIS) for the SPOT Terminal Services LLC (SPOT) Deepwater port license application for the export of oil from the United States to nations abroad. A SDEIS was prepared to ensure meaningful engagement of identified Limited English Proficient (LEP) persons in the environmental impact review process. To provide the most current information developed through the environmental review process, the SDEIS responds to comments received on the Draft Environmental Impact Statement (DEIS). Additionally, MARAD and USCG announce a virtual public meeting for the SDEIS.

Request for Comments on the Approval of a Previously Approved Information Collection: Determination of Fair and Reasonable Rates for Carriage of Agriculture Cargoes on U.S. Commercial Vessels
Document Number: 2021-22751
Type: Notice
Date: 2021-10-19
Agency: Maritime Administration, Department of Transportation
The Maritime Administration (MARAD) invites public comments on our intention to request the Office of Management and Budget (OMB) approval to renew an information collection. The information to be collected will be used by the Maritime Administration in determining fair and reasonable guideline rates for the carriage of preference cargoes on U.S.-flag vessels. In addition, U.S.-flag vessel operators are required to submit Post Voyage Reports to the Maritime Administration after completion of a cargo preference voyage. We are required to publish this notice in the Federal Register by the Paperwork Reduction Act of 1995.
Request for Comments on the Renewal of a Previously Approved Information Collection: MARAD Exercise Breakout Survey
Document Number: 2021-22749
Type: Notice
Date: 2021-10-19
Agency: Maritime Administration, Department of Transportation
The Maritime Administration (MARAD) invites public comments on our intention to request the Office of Management and Budget (OMB) approval to renew an information collection. The information that will be collected from this survey pertains to merchant mariners training and familiarity with Naval systems and procedures. This survey also gauges the willingness of merchant mariners to sail into harm's way in time of national need. We are required to publish this notice in the Federal Register by the Paperwork Reduction Act of 1995.
Deepwater Port License Application: SPOT Terminal Services, LLC-Draft General Conformity Determination
Document Number: 2021-22048
Type: Notice
Date: 2021-10-08
Agency: Maritime Administration, Department of Transportation
The Maritime Administration (MARAD) and the U.S. Coast Guard (USCG) announce the availability of the Draft General Conformity Determination to ensure that the air emissions associated with the Sea Port Oil Terminal (SPOT) Deepwater Port Project (Project or SPOT Project) conform with the Texas State Implementation Plan (SIP). A Notice of Application that summarized the SPOT Deepwater Port License Application was published in the Federal Register on March 4, 2019. A Notice of Intent to Prepare an Environmental Impact Statement (EIS) and Notice of Public Scoping Meetings was published in the Federal Register on March 7, 2019. A Notice of Availability of the Draft Environmental Impact Statement (EIS) and Notice of Public Meetings was published in the Federal Register on February 7, 2020. This notice incorporates the aforementioned Federal Register notices by reference. The SPOT Project proposes to provide United States (U.S.) crude oil loading services on very large crude carriers (VLCCs) and other crude oil carriers for export to the global market. Publication of this notice begins a 30-day comment period, requests public participation in the general conformity review process, and provides information on how to participate in this process.
